20.9 – Building Confidence When Requesting Help: Building confidence when requesting help develops from positive experiences and self-acceptance. Begin by reminding yourself that everyone needs help at some point—it’s part of learning and growth. Rehearse what you want to say so you feel prepared and focused. Choose someone you trust and express your request directly without excessive apologies. Confidence comes from believing your need is valid, not from pretending to have all the answers. When you receive help, show appreciation and follow through responsibly so trust deepens. Over time, this practice rewires your thinking from fear of judgment to gratitude for teamwork. Asking confidently also encourages others to do the same, creating a cycle of openness and support. Real strength isn’t in silence—it’s in the courage to connect when connection is what moves you forward.
